[PATCH] git-svn: add --ignore-paths option for fetching

This will be useful when somebody want to checkout something partially from
repository with some non-standart layout or exclude some files from it.
Example: repository has structure /module-{a,b,c}/{trunk,branches,tags}/...
Modules are interdependent, and you want it to be single repostory (to commit
to all modules simultaneously and view complete history), but do not want
branches and tags be checked out into working copy.
Other use case is excluding some large blobs.

The quirk for now is that user must specify this option every fetch/rebase;
in other case he may get extra files or "file not found" errors. It may be
will be resolved by adding regular expression to .git/config into
[svn-remote ...] to make it persistent.

+use vars qw/ $ignore_regex/;
+
+# returns true if a given path is inside a ".git" directory
+sub in_dot_git($) {
+	$_[0] =~ m{(?:^|/)\.git(?:/|$)};
+}
+
+# 0 -- don't ignore, 1 -- ignore
+sub is_path_ignored($) {
+    my ($path) = @_;
+    return 1 if in_dot_git($path);
+    return 0 unless defined($ignore_regex);
+    return 1 if $path =~ m!$ignore_regex!o;
+    return 0;
+}
